  • On the very last day of British rule over its Hong Kong colony, we see two groups representing this colonial territory's population. Commuters walk through Chater Garden about to pass another group of older exercise class. Towering above them all is the Bank of China skyscraper, then the tallest building in Asia, As the last hours tick away before the transfer of sovereignty of Hong Kong from the United Kingdom to the Peoples Republic of China (PRC), often referred to as "The Handover" on June 30, 1997. Midnight of that day signified the end of British rule and the transfer of legal and financial authority back to China. Almost 7 million people call a territory of 1100 sq km home, squeezing onto only 10% of the available land space. This is a metropolis of high population density and one of the world's economic powerhouses.

  • An aerial view overlooking the Cemiterio de São Miguel Arcanjo (Saint Miguel Catholic Cemetery) the ex-Portuguese colony of Macau's Chinese Christian cemetery of San Miguel, on 10th August 1994, in Macau, China. The cemetery is located right in the middle of Macao island, on Estrada do Cemiterio and host the graves of the old Dutch and Portuguese colonials that helped shape Macau, now one of the world's most densely-populated city. The Macau Special Administrative Region is one of the two special administrative regions of the People's Republic of China (PRC), along with Hong Kong. Administered by Portugal until 1999, it was the oldest European colony in China, dating back to the 16th century. The administrative power over Macau was transferred to the People's Republic of China (PRC) in 1999, 2 years after Hong Kong's own handover.

  • An aerial view of central Macau, looking down on high-rise apartments and poorer housing in this ex-Portuguese colony. ..Macau is now administered by China as a Special Economic Region (SER). Taken from a tall apartment block that overloooks the Rua do Almirant e Costa Cabral, we can view the tightly-packed cities of one of the most densely-populated connurbations in the world, this area is a packed warren of houses, businesses and tower blocks, home to a population of mainland 95% Chinese, primarily Cantonese, Fujianese as well as some Hakka, Shanghainese and overseas Chinese immigrants from Southeast Asia and elsewhere. The remainder are of Portuguese or mixed Chinese-Portuguese ancestry, the so-called Macanese, as well as several thousand Filipino and Thai nationals. The official languages are Portuguese and Chinese.   • From a hospital light box, we see a detail of a Magnetic Resonance Imaging (MRI) scan. Sections of a patient's skull and brain illustrate to doctors, potential abnormalities. Dyes used in X-ray and CT scans in the same way because both areas use X-rays (ionizing radiation). Agents work by blocking the X-ray photons from passing through the area where they locate and reach the X-ray film. This results in differing levels of density on the X-ray/CT film but the dyes have no direct physiologic impact on the tissue in the body. MRI contrast works by altering the local magnetic field in the tissue being examined. Normal and abnormal tissue will respond differently to this slight alteration, yielding differing signals. Varied signals are transferred to the images, visualizing many different types of tissue abnormalities and diseases.
